Crawlspace water cleanup services involve the removal of excess moisture, standing water, and damp materials from beneath a property. This process typically includes the extraction of water, thorough drying of affected areas, and the implementation of measures to prevent future moisture intrusion. Professionals may also inspect for and address sources of water entry, such as leaks or poor drainage, to ensure the crawlspace remains dry and secure. Proper water cleanup helps protect the structural integrity of the property and reduces the risk of mold growth and other related issues.
Water intrusion in crawlspaces can lead to a variety of problems if left unaddressed. Excess moisture fosters mold and mildew development, which can impact indoor air quality and potentially cause health concerns. Additionally, persistent dampness can weaken wooden supports, flooring, and other structural components, leading to costly repairs. Addressing water issues early through professional cleanup services can prevent long-term damage, improve indoor comfort, and maintain the overall safety of the property.

The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Water Cleanup proj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Davis,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ost of Water Extraction - The typical cost for removing water from a crawlspace 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on the extent of flooding and the size of the area. For example, minor water removal may be closer to $500, while extensive flooding could approach $2,500.
Dehumidification Services - Dehumidification costs generally fall between $300 and $1,200. The price varies based on the moisture level and the equipment needed to dry out the space effectively.
Mold Remediation Expenses - Mold cleanup in a crawlspace can cost from $1,000 to $3,000, with larger or heavily contaminated areas incurring higher fees. The specific cost depends on the severity of mold growth and the remediation methods used.
Inspection and Assessment Fees - An initial crawlspace inspection typically costs between $150 and $400. This fee covers evaluating water damage, moisture levels, and potential mold issues to determine necessary services.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of water in a crawlspace? Signs include visible water or dampness, mold growth, musty odors, and increased humidity levels in the home.
How do professionals typically clean up crawlspace water? They usually remove standing water, dry the area with specialized equipment, and address any sources of moisture or leaks.
Is it necessary to remove all water from a crawlspace? Yes, removing all standing water is essential to prevent mold growth, structural damage, and further water issues.
What steps are taken to prevent future water problems in a crawlspace? Professionals often install vapor barriers, improve drainage, and seal cracks or vents to reduce moisture intrusion.
